We are trying to decide if we should hire a private guide and/or boat for our September trip. We are supermacro hunters and love to take it EXTREMELY slow. I can look at the same 1ft rock for half an hour, easily. I can also get 3 hours on an 80L at the right dive site. (Shallow, of course.) With a private boat, are we still restricted to 60 minute dives? If not, how would that work $$ wise? Could we do 2x2 hour dives? (Trying to justify the private boat and guide to my husband, lol) Thanks!
 
I can't reply with regards to Buceo, but I've always had a private boat + guide with Crystal Blue Resort and long dives are the norm.

The longest dive time I had was 90+ mins at a site called Bethlehem about 10 years ago when it was just me and the guide raking through the rubble finding nudi after nudi after nudi.

Not all dive centers restrict divers to 60 minutes. Also you may find most guides will not do 2 hours dives. I've dived with a guide with no time limit but finished a dive with 50 bar.

In many other places there are shore dives for macro where you can do long dives. Some dive centers will let divers do dives on the house reef without a guide. You would need to ask the place you dive with.
